Far Eastern University (FEU) Lady Tamaraws Team Captain Camille Taguiam delivered on both ends of the court to emerge victorious against the University of the East (UE) Lady Red Warriors, 62-56, in their second-round opening matchup of the University Athletic Association of the Philippines (UAAP) Season 85 women’s basketball tourney today, October 30 at the Smart Araneta Coliseum in Quezon City.
Taguiam was a board away from posting a double-double performance with 15 points, nine rebounds, five assists, and three steals.
During the post-game conference, the veteran guard mentioned that they have to keep in mind Coach Bert Flores’ reminders to snatch another win against UE.
“‘Yung mga reminders po ni Coach, ‘yung play as a team, keep talking, still [have] communication [with] each other lalo na sa defense, and ‘yun, execute lang namin ‘yung mga play at ‘yung mga game plan (Coach's reminders are to play as a team, keep talking, still [have] communication [with] each other, especially in defense, and that, we just execute the plays and the game plans),” Taguiam said.
The green-and-gold team captain also dedicated the game to the comeback of MJ Manguiat who had to sit out for the Lady Tams after their season opener game against the Ateneo de Manila University Lady Eagles.
“Dine-dedicate ko po ‘yung game na ‘to para kay MJ [Manguiat], winelcome namin po talaga siya kasi after ilang games po na wala po si MJ, nag-struggle po ako na ako lang mag-isa (I'm dedicating this game to MJ [Manguiat], we really welcomed her because after a few games without MJ, I struggled by myself),” she added.
The Morayta-based squad managed to limit UE’s offense to three markers with only 1:25 ticks left in the second quarter, 38-19.
However, FEU suffered from the pressure defense executed by the Recto-based squad upon entering the second half that cut their lead down to five in the final canto, 52-47.
With 2:55 time left, the Taguiam-led team pulled away to claim their second win of the season.
FEU Head Coach Flores also said during the post-game interview that they anticipated the Lady Red Warriors to bounce back after the first round, so they had to prepare for it.
“Kasi sa first round, isa lang din [panalo namin], sila lang din kalaban namin eh. Kaya sa second round, prinepare talaga namin kasi mag-bounce back din ‘yan eh (Because in the first round, we only had one [win], they were our opponent. So in the second round, we'll be cautious because that will also bounce back),” Flores stated.
FEU now holds a 2-6 win-loss record and will try to mount redemption against the De La Salle University (DLSU) Lady Archers on Wednesday, November 2, at the University of Santo Tomas Quadricentennial Pavilion in Manila City.
